Bags tourney in Island Lake to support autism cause
Submitted by Cary Lions Club
Cary Lions Club is sponsoring a Bags Tournament from noon to 5 p.m. Saturday, Sept. 10, at Sideouts Bar and Eatery in Island Lake.
The two-person teams will compete in this round-robin tournament with each team guaranteed a minimum of four games with a 40 percent payout in prize money to winning teams. Raffle tickets for a 50/50 Split the Pot and door prizes will be sold.
Registration is $25 per person and may be accepted at the door if space is available, but advance registration is recommended to guarantee participation and to receive five free door prize tickets.
All profits will be donated to Sage House, in Cary, a 24-hour therapeutic group home for children ages 6-22 who are diagnosed with severe autism.
Sage House embraces an eclectic range of therapies and instruction on an individual basis. As every person is unique, they build on each client’s strengths and focus on goals for that individual. They use real learning experiences to teach self-help skills, communication skills and choice making with a high value on providing clients with opportunities for social integration and recreation that are typical for individuals their age.
